33 /*
34  * Return credential handle properties.
35  */
36
37 #include "gssapiP_eap.h"
38
39 OM_uint32 GSSAPI_CALLCONV
40 gss_inquire_cred_by_mech(OM_uint32 *minor,
41 #ifdef HAVE_HEIMDAL_VERSION
42                          gss_const_cred_id_t cred,
43 #else
44                          gss_cred_id_t cred,
45 #endif
46                          gss_OID mech_type,
47                          gss_name_t *name,
48                          OM_uint32 *pInitiatorLifetime,
49                          OM_uint32 *pAcceptorLifetime,
50                          gss_cred_usage_t *cred_usage)
51 {
52     OM_uint32 major, lifetime;
53
54     if (cred == NULL) {
55         *minor = EINVAL;
56         return GSS_S_NO_CRED;
57     }
58
59     GSSEAP_MUTEX_LOCK(&((gss_cred_id_t)cred)->mutex);
60
61     if (!gssEapCredAvailable(cred, mech_type)) {
62         major = GSS_S_BAD_MECH;
63         *minor = GSSEAP_CRED_MECH_MISMATCH;
64         goto cleanup;
65     }
66
67     major = gssEapInquireCred(minor, (gss_cred_id_t)cred, name,
68                               &lifetime, cred_usage, NULL);
69     if (GSS_ERROR(major))
70         goto cleanup;
71
72     if (pInitiatorLifetime != NULL)
73         *pInitiatorLifetime = (cred->flags & CRED_FLAG_INITIATE) ? lifetime : 0;
74     if (pAcceptorLifetime != NULL)
75         *pAcceptorLifetime = (cred->flags & CRED_FLAG_ACCEPT) ? lifetime : 0;
76
77 cleanup:
78     GSSEAP_MUTEX_UNLOCK(&((gss_cred_id_t)cred)->mutex);
79
80     return major;
81 }
